Discover a well-established business specializing in the service, sales, and repair of quality used restaurant equipment. This thriving enterprise, founded in 2020, has rapidly become a dominant force in Central Florida's vibrant restaurant equipment market. Operating across four major markets, this business offers a diverse range of used equipment tailored to the needs of eateries, bars, convenience stores, and more.
Key Features:
Market Dominance: The business holds an exclusive market presence, serving as the sole comprehensive provider of service and sales within its target markets. This strategic positioning has led to substantial market share acquisition.
Customer-Centric Approach: With an emphasis on customer satisfaction, the company offers complimentary service calls and an extended 60-day warranty on all used equipment sales. These initiatives have generated a robust pipeline of inquiries and subsequent sales.
Varied Client Base: The business boasts a loyal customer base spanning a wide 100-mile radius around its Central Florida headquarters. From Marion County and Ocala to areas like Tampa, Lakeland, Villages, Gainesville, and Citrus County, the diverse clientele mitigates revenue risk.
Operational Efficiency: Benefit from two spacious, strategically located warehouses totaling 11,000 square feet. The assets, including reliable vehicles, facilitate streamlined operations and inventory management.
